Bonus Math
Understanding the real value of a bonus requires a simple mathematical breakdown. Consider a typical welcome offer: a 100% match bonus up to $200 with a 30x wagering requirement on the bonus amount only. You deposit $100 and receive a $100 bonus, giving you $200 to play. The wagering requirement is 30 × $100 = $3,000. If you play only slots with an average house edge of 2.5%, your expected loss over $3,000 in bets is $3,000 × 0.025 = $75. After meeting the requirement, you would theoretically have $200 – $75 = $125 remaining. That means you turned a $100 deposit into $125, a net profit of $25. However, the house edge is not guaranteed – variance plays a role. The formula for expected value (EV) of a bonus is:
EV = Bonus – (Wagering × House Edge)
In this example: EV = $100 – ($3,000 × 0.025) = $100 – $75 = $25.
Now consider game contributions. If a table game like blackjack only counts 10% toward wagering, the effective wagering becomes $3,000 / 0.1 = $30,000. With a blackjack house edge of 0.5%, your expected loss is $30,000 × 0.005 = $150. The EV then becomes $100 – $150 = -$50, a negative outcome. Always check contribution percentages before playing. Pro Tips
To maximise your chances of winning, choose games with the highest theoretical return to player (RTP). Slots like Starburst (96.09%) and Blood Suckers (98%) are popular choices. The best RTP can be found in blackjack variants when played with basic strategy – often exceeding 99.5%. Video poker (e.g., Jacks or Better) can reach 99.5% with optimal play. Avoid games with low RTP such as keno (75–80%), scratch cards, and bingo. Always check the game’s RTP in the rules or paytable before playing. European roulette has a 97.3% RTP, which is acceptable for casual play.
